DOE should play a leadership role in promoting the development of standards for the entire spectrum of the energy storage industry, including the compatibility of communications and controls, regulatory consistency, siting and safety considerations, obsolescence, disposal and recycling, reliability, and cyber and physical security.
EAC conducted a months-long review of obstacles and challenges facing the energy storage industry to determine areas of pressure and pain, and to assess whether DOE was addressing these obstacles and challenges in its funding, policy, initiatives, and other efforts.
DOE should conduct a macro-energy storage analysis to determine the power and duration of energy storage needed and where it is needed. This should be compared with the projected availability to assess whether it satisfies the needs and evaluates the cost associated with the needs.
Energy storage system bid prices hit a record low In the first three quarters, the average bid price for domestic non-hydro energy storage systems (0.5C lithium iron phosphate systems) was 622.90 RMB/kWh, a year-on-year decline of 50%.
